General Information

Name Craig Stephen Traylor
OpenOversight ID 77992
Unique Internal Identifier 8d59fa52-44c1-41fe-9c26-f64631b3b4c7
Department Virginia Beach Sheriff's Office
Race Data Missing
Gender Male
Birth Year (Age) Data Missing
First Employment Date 2005-01-01
Number of known incidents 0
Currently on the force Yes

Assignment History

Department Job Title Badge No. Unit Start Date End Date
Virginia Beach Sheriff's Office Sergeant None 2005-01-01
Virginia Beach Sheriff's Office Deputy Sheriff (Sergeant) Correctional Operations 2005-01-01
Virginia Beach Sheriff's Office Deputy Sheriff (Sergeant) Correctional Operations 2005-01-01
Virginia Beach Sheriff's Office Sergeant (Deputy Sheriff) Correctional Operations Unknown

Salary

Annual Salary Overtime & Other Pay Total Pay Year
$90,898.60 $4,719.63 $95,618.23 FY2023
$90,898.60 $4,719.63 $95,618.23 FY2023